(Questions 1 to 8) Read the following passage carefully and select the most suitable option from each list according to the corresponding number in the passage.
The Indian Peafowl, alternatively known as the Blue Peafowl, is the national bird of India. The male is called a peecok and has feathers which are made up of a range of beautiful colours. The female is called a peahen. The majority of the female's feathers are a plain brown colour. These birds usually live in sparsely populated areas such as forests and don't fly very often. They eat berries, seeds and sometimes snakes or small animals.
